Разработка симуляционных игр, таких как Sims с Unity и инструментами искусственного интеллекта

Опубликовано: 2025-05-04

Разработка симуляционных игр, таких как «Sims», требует инновационных подходов. Развитие Unity Game предлагает мощную платформу для создания захватывающего опыта. Интегрируя ИИ в разработку игры, разработчики могут создавать динамические и привлекательные миры. В этой статье рассматриваются инструменты и методы, необходимые для создания успешных симуляционных игр. Мы обсудим, как Unity и AI могут преобразовать процесс разработки игры.

Очарование симуляционных игр

Моделирующие игры очаровывают аудиторию своей способностью воспроизводить реальные сценарии, предоставляя игрокам контролировать сложные системы или персонажей. Эти игры не только предлагают развлечения, но и служат холстом для личного выражения и творчества. Игроки привлечены к свободе экспериментов, где они могут исследовать различный образ жизни, принимать эффективные решения и свидетельствовать о последствиях, разворачивающихся в безрисковой среде. Успех «Sims» заключается в его сложном балансе повествования, развития персонажей и мирового построения, элементов, которые разработчики могут подражать и вводить новшества.

Кроме того, симуляционные игры часто служат формой эскапизма, обеспечивая отрыв от реальности, все еще предлагая соответствующие переживания. Они позволяют игрокам участвовать в мероприятиях и ролях, с которыми они могут не столкнуться в своей повседневной жизни, от управления шумным мегаполисом до воспитания семьи. Гибкость и воспроизводительность, присущие симуляционным играм

Основные элементы успешных симуляционных игр

Чтобы разработать убедительную симуляционную игру, понимание основных элементов, которые способствуют успеху жанра, имеет первостепенное значение. К ним относятся:

  • Сложная динамика персонажей: персонажи в симуляционных играх должны проявлять реалистичное поведение и эмоции. ИИ играет важную роль в моделировании правдоподобных взаимодействий и решений. Персонажи должны динамически отреагировать на выбор игрока, создавая живой, дышащий мир, где каждое решение имеет значение. Реалистичное взаимодействие с персонажами, управляемые AI, может привести к появлению возникающего игрового процесса, где незаконные события приводят к уникальному опыту игроков.
  • Привлечение сюжетных линий: глубина повествования усиливает вовлечение игроков, что позволяет создавать повествование, где выбор игроков формирует результаты. Хорошо продуманная сюжетная линия может предоставить игрокам чувство цели и направления, побуждая их эмоционально инвестировать в игровой мир. Благодаря переплетению личных историй с более широкими мировыми событиями, разработчики могут создавать повествования, которые резонируют как на индивидуальном, так и на коммунальном уровнях.
  • Подробное миростроение: богато подробная среда приглашает разведку и взаимодействие, предоставляя бесконечные возможности для повествований, основанных на игроках. Мир игры должен чувствовать себя живым, с экосистемами, сообществами и событиями, которые разворачиваются независимо от действий игрока. Этот уровень детализации побуждает игроков полностью погрузиться в себя, исследуя каждый укромный уголок, чтобы раскрыть секреты и истории, скрытые внутри.

Единство: основание развития игры

Unity является универсальным и мощным двигателем, который облегчает разработку сложных симуляционных игр. Его надежный набор инструментов и поддерживающее сообщество делают его идеальным выбором для разработчиков, стремящихся создать богатый игровой опыт, сродни «симам». Гибкость Unity допускает эксперименты и итерацию, позволяя разработчикам усовершенствовать свои идеи и оживить амбициозные концепции.

Использование единства для симуляционных игр

Набор функций Unity позволяет разработчикам создавать подробные условия моделирования:

  • Настраиваемые активы: Asset Store Unity предлагает множество настраиваемых активов, которые могут быть адаптированы в соответствии с тематическими потребностями любой симуляционной игры. Эти активы варьируются от моделей персонажей и анимации до экологических текстур и звуковых эффектов, предоставляя разработчикам прочную основу для создания. Возможность легко модифицировать и интегрировать активы гарантирует, что каждая игра может поддерживать уникальную эстетику и ощущение.
  • Физика и анимация: реалистичные системы физики и анимации в единстве привносят в жизнь движение и взаимодействие с персонажами и объектами. Эти системы позволяют создавать правдоподобные миры, где объекты ведут себя как ожидалось, усиливая погружение. Используя физический двигатель Unity, разработчики могут имитировать все, от простых объектных взаимодействий до сложных экологических систем, создавая бесшовный и привлекательный опыт игроков.
  • Сценарии и интеграция ИИ: Unity поддерживает сценарии C#, позволяя разработчикам включать сложные алгоритмы ИИ для управления поведением персонажей и взаимодействиями. Эта возможность сценариев имеет решающее значение для реализации сложных систем, которые стимулируют имитационные игры, от персонажей, управляемых искусственным интеллектом до динамических мировых событий. Интегрируя ИИ с надежной сценарией Unity, разработчики могут создавать интеллектуальные, отзывчивые игровые миры, которые адаптируются к действиям игроков.

Интеграция ИИ в разработку игры

Технология ИИ преобразует симуляционные игры, наполняя их динамичными и адаптивными элементами. ИИ в разработке игр облегчает создание отзывчивых сред и персонажей, которые разумно реагируют на действия игрока. Эта адаптивность является ключом к поддержанию вовлечения игроков, поскольку он гарантирует, что игровой мир чувствует себя живым и постоянно развивающимся.

ИИ инструменты и методы

Инструменты искусственного интеллекта улучшают развитие игры несколькими способами:

  • Процедурная генерация контента: алгоритмы ИИ могут генерировать огромный и разнообразный контент динамически, улучшая воспроизводимость и вовлечение игроков. Эта технология позволяет разработчикам создавать миры, которые являются одновременно обширными и уникальными, с новыми проблемами и опытом доступны каждый раз, когда игрок взаимодействует с игрой. Процедурная генерация также может сократить время и затраты на разработку, поскольку она автоматизирует создание сложных сред и сценариев.
  • Поведенческий ИИ: Внедрение поведенческого ИИ позволяет персонажам проявлять сложное принятие решений, обеспечивая более аутентичный и сложный опыт. Персонажи, движимые поведенческим ИИ, могут реагировать на действия игрока в нюансированных способах, что приводит к непредсказуемым и привлекательным взаимодействиям. Этот уровень сложности гарантирует, что путешествие каждого игрока является уникальным, так как персонажи могут формировать альянсы, развивать соперничество или реагировать на основе их индивидуальных целей и личностей.
  • Машинное обучение для адаптации: модели машинного обучения могут адаптировать игровые среды и проблемы, основанные на поведении игроков, поддерживая оптимальные уровни взаимодействия. Анализируя действия и предпочтения игрока, машинное обучение может адаптировать игровой опыт в соответствии с отдельными игровыми стилями, гарантируя, что каждый игрок находит игру приятной и сложной. Этот адаптивный подход заставляет игроков инвестировать, так как игра развивается наряду с их навыками и интересами.

Тематические исследования: ИИ и единство в действии

Несколько компаний -разработчиков видеоигр успешно использовали Unity и AI для создания новаторских симуляционных игр. Например, «Города: Скалины» используют ИИ для управления динамикой города и имитировать реалистичные городские среды, в то время как «Планета зоопарк» использует ИИ для эмуляции поведения и взаимодействий животных, создавая захватывающий опыт моделирования зоопарка. Эти игры демонстрируют потенциал ИИ и единства для создания сложных, живых миров, которые очаровывают игроков.

Более того, эти тематические исследования подчеркивают универсальность ИИ в симуляционных играх, демонстрируя его способность улучшать различные аспекты игрового процесса. В «Городах: Skylines», управляемые ИИ, системы управления городом позволяют игрокам взаимодействовать со сложным городским планированием и развитием, в то время как «Планета зоопарк» предлагает образовательный опыт благодаря реалистичному изображению поведения животных. Эти примеры иллюстрируют, как ИИ может быть адаптирован в соответствии с уникальными потребностями различных жанров моделирования, предоставляя разработчикам мощный инструмент для инноваций.

Проблемы и соображения

Несмотря на преимущества, интеграция ИИ в симуляционные игры создает проблемы. Разработчики должны сбалансировать вычислительные ресурсы со сложностью искусственного интеллекта, гарантируя, что функции, управляемые ИИ, не ставят под угрозу производительность игры. Это требует тщательной оптимизации и тестирования для достижения плавного, отзывчивого игрового опыта. Кроме того, этические соображения должны направлять развертывание ИИ, особенно в играх, которые имитируют реальные сценарии.

Этические последствия

Использование ИИ в играх вносит этические вопросы, особенно в отношении данных игроков и манипулирования поведением. Разработчики должны расставить приоритеты в прозрачности и согласие игроков, гарантируя, что ИИ улучшает опыт игрока, не нарушая конфиденциальность. Важно четко сообщить, как работают системы ИИ и какие данные они собирают, что позволяет игрокам принимать обоснованные решения об их участии. Кроме того, разработчики должны учитывать потенциальные социальные последствия своих игр, гарантируя, что контент, управляемый ИИ, способствует положительным ценностям и инклюзивности.

Заключение

Слияние Unity и AI предлагает захватывающую границу для разработки симуляционных игр, сродни «симам». Освоив эти инструменты, разработчики игр могут создавать захватывающие, динамичные миры, которые очаровывают игроков и выдерживают испытание временем. Поскольку технология ИИ продолжает развиваться, потенциал инноваций в симуляционных играх безграничен, обещая все более привлекательные и сложные виртуальные реалии.

Разработчики, журналисты и менеджеры контента могут извлечь выгоду из понимания этих сложных процессов, создания игр и повествований, которые глубоко резонируют с аудиторией и развивают яркие дискуссии в игровом сообществе. Продолжающееся исследование ИИ и единства в симуляционных играх, несомненно, приведет к новаторским достижениям, пригласив игроков исследовать все более сложные и жизненные цифровые сферы.